Sus·tain·able
adjective
1 : capable of being sustained
2 a : of, relating to, or being a method of harvesting or using a resource so that the resource is not depleted or permanently damaged
<sustainable techniques>
<sustainable agriculture>
<sustainable forestry>
b : of or relating to a lifestyle involving the use of sustainable methods
<sustainable society>

Natural Resource Monitoring
Using the latest methodology and mapping grade GPS units to located, verify, and record the conditions of any natural resource element within a project area.
Sustainable is trained and certified in a variety of on the ground verification procedures, including:
- Army Corps of Engineers Wetland Monitoring protocols
- The Oregon Rapid Wetland Assessment Protocol (ORWAP)
- The Delaware Wetland Comprehensive Assessment Procedure (DECAP)
- The USFS NorthEastern Area Best Management Practices monitoring protocol (NA BMP)
- Fire Effects Monitoring ad Inventory Protocol (FIREMON)
